Types of Modern Window Handles
When thinking about window handle replacement, identifying the correct type for your windows is essential. Here's a list of common types of window handles:
- Crank Handles: Used primarily in casement windows; these handles permit the window to open outside.
- Tilt-and-Turn Handles: Versatile handles that can tilt for ventilation or turn for full opening.
- Plug-in Handles: Designed for plug-in windows; can be easily gotten rid of for cleansing.
- Sash Window Handles: Specifically for vertical sliding windows; deals standard styling.
- Multi-Point Lock Handles: Provides required security measures for bigger windows by locking in numerous points.
| Kind of Handle | Usage | Characteristics |
|---|---|---|
| Crank Handles | Casement windows | Outward opening; user-friendly |
| Tilt-and-Turn Handles | Various window types | Versatile for tilting or turning |
| Plug-in Handles | Plug-in windows | Easily detachable; hassle-free for upkeep |
| Sash Window Handles | Vertical sliding windows | Conventional styling; frequently suited older homes |
| Multi-Point Lock Handles | Larger windows | Improved security; multiple locking points |
Picking the Right Modern Window Handle
Choosing the right window handle includes considering aspects that align with the style and functionality you require. Below are very important criteria to direct your choice:
- Material: Handles been available in products like aluminum, brass, and PVC. Each provides a various look and durability.
- Complete: Options vary from matte to polished, making it easy to match your home's visual.
- Ergonomics: Ensure the handle feels comfortable in your hand and is easy to run.
- Security Features: For safety-conscious property owners, try to find handles with innovative lock systems.
- Design Compatibility: Match the design to the window type and the overall style scheme of your home.
Product Characteristics
| Product | Benefits | Downsides |
|---|---|---|
| Aluminum | Light-weight, rust-resistant | May scratch gradually |
| Brass | Traditional appearance, strong | Prone to staining unless covered |
| PVC | Weather resistant, low maintenance | Less sturdy than metal alternatives |
Setup Guide for Modern Window Handles
Changing window handles can be a straightforward DIY job if you follow the best steps. Here's a simplified setup procedure:
Tools Needed:
- Screwdriver (flat and Phillips)
- Replacement handle
- Measuring tape
- Level
- Security goggles
Actions to Install:
Remove the Existing Handle:
- Using the screwdriver, thoroughly unscrew and remove the old handle.
- Safely keep the screws as they might be needed for the new handle.
Check Compatibility:
- Ensure the brand-new handle fits the existing holes and matches the width of the window frame.
Set Up the New Handle:
- Align the new handle in place.
- Use the original screws to secure the handle, guaranteeing it is securely fastened.
Evaluate the Functionality:
- Operate the handle a number of times to ensure smooth functioning.
- Check that any locking mechanisms work correctly.
Ending up Touches:
- Clean the location and the surrounding window for an ended up look.
